description 123 Brunhild Overview
123 Brunhild is a stony S-type asteroid in the main belt, estimated to be about 48 km in diameter. German-American astronomer C. H. F.
Peters discovered it on 31 July 1872. The name refers to Brynhild, a Valkyrie in Norse mythology, and the asteroid's measured rotation period is about 10.04 hours. It completes an orbit around the Sun in about 4.43 years.
